About Randy L. LaGrange
Randy L. LaGrange is a scholar working on Sociology and Political Science, Nature and Landscape Conservation, Political Science and International Relations, Neuropsychology and Physiological Psychology and General Health Professions, having authored 13 papers that have together received 1.4k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Crime Patterns and Interventions (11 papers), Wildlife Conservation and Criminology Analyses (5 papers), Crime, Illicit Activities, and Governance (4 papers), Criminal Justice and Corrections Analysis (3 papers), Urban, Neighborhood, and Segregation Studies (3 papers), Community Health and Development (1 paper), School Choice and Performance (1 paper) and Aging and Gerontology Research (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Health (226 citations), Sociology and Political Science (1.2k citations), General Health Professions (294 citations), Nature and Landscape Conservation (137 citations) and Transportation (74 citations). Randy L. LaGrange has collaborated with scholars based in United States, Netherlands and Hungary. Frequent co-authors include Kenneth F. Ferraro, Helene R. White, Robert J. Pandina and T. David Evans. Their work appears in journals such as Criminology, Sociological Inquiry, International Journal of Comparative and Applied Criminal Justice, Research on Aging and Urban Affairs Review.
